Medical Laboratory Scientist
About the role
The Medical Laboratory Scientist position at Houston Methodist is responsible for performing both routine and complex analyses, utilizing knowledge of laboratory techniques, principles, and equipment.
Responsibilities
- Performs qualitative and quantitative tests and examinations using various analyzers and/or manual methods.
- Organizes workload and sets priorities. Utilizes all available work time by assisting others and performing additional tasks.
- Maintains accurate and timely specimen processing and delivery of quality laboratory results.
- Ensures adherence to laboratory policies and procedures, including quality control and quality assurance protocols.
- Participates in laboratory and organization-wide initiatives.
Qualifications
- Education: Bachelor’s degree
- Experience: One year of work or training experience in a hospital laboratory preferred
- Licenses and Certifications: Required - Must meet certification eligibility upon entry into this role and have one of the following required certifications within 18 months: Certified as a Medical Technologist, Clinical Laboratory Scientist, Medical Laboratory Scientist, or categorical certification by Board of Certification (ASCP); Certified as a Medical Technologist, Medical Laboratory Scientist or Molecular Diagnostics Technologist by American Medical Technologists (AMT); Certified as a Clinical Laboratory Scientist by National Credentialing Agency for Laboratory Personnel (NCA); HLA only - One of the following is required: Medical Technologist, MT(ASCP) or Medical Laboratory Scientist, MLS(ASCP) certification; Certified by American Board of Histocompatibility and Immunogenetics (ABHI); Microbiology only - One of the following is required: Medical Technologist, MT(ASCP) or Medical Laboratory Scientist, MLS(ASCP) certification; Microbiology, M(ASCP) certification; Clinical microbiology registry from American Society for Microbiology, RM(AAM)
- Skills and Abilities: Demonstrates the skills and competencies necessary to safely perform the assigned job, determined through ongoing skills, competency assessments, and performance evaluations; sufficient proficiency in speaking, reading, and writing the English language necessary to perform the essential functions of this job, especially with regard to activities impacting patient or employee safety or security; ability to effectively communicate with patients, physicians, family members and co-workers in a manner consistent with a customer service focus and application of positive language principles; adapts to multiple ongoing priorities including organizing heavy workflow with minimal supervision; strong attention to detail and ability to achieve and maintain accuracy; demonstrates independent judgment and discretion to recognize problems, identify causes and take corrective action; possesses basic computer knowledge; operates multiple computer systems to include, Hospital/Laboratory Information Systems and Office software to maintain patient and testing records and other related documents; demonstrates the ability to work independently with little or no direct supervision; ability to recognize changes that are critical to patient care
